Filmography highlights
Below is a curated selection of Walker's on-screen work, emphasizing periods, genres, and the range of characters he has inhabited.
- Kinsey (2004) - Early screen appearance portraying a young figure in a biographical drama; established his ability to inhabit historical context with nuance.
- Flags of Our Fathers (2006) - Supporting role in a World War II ensemble drama; showcased ensemble dynamics and gravitas under director Clint Eastwood's lens.
- Abraham Lincoln: Vampire Hunter (2012) - Title role; a high-profile fusion of historical figure and genre thrills that amplified his mainstream visibility.
- In the Heart of the Sea (2015) - Period adventure based on real maritime peril; demonstrated his capacity to anchor epic storytelling grounded in historical events.
- The Choice (2016) - Romantic drama set against a coastal backdrop; explored intimate emotional stakes within a familiar storytelling frame.
- Shimmer Lake (2017) - Darkly comic thriller that leveraged nonlinear narrative techniques to heighten tension and misdirection.
- The Ice Road (2021) - Action-thriller about peril on frozen terrain; underscored his readiness for physically demanding, high-stakes roles.
- The King's Daughter (2022) - Historical fantasy feature; contributed to his ongoing engagement with mythic and regal figures.
- September 5 (2024) - Contemporary drama that centers on a pivotal date; highlighted his adaptability to modern, character-driven storytelling.

Selected filmography table
The table below presents a structured snapshot of Benjamin Walker's on-screen work, including ancillary notes to aid quick reference. Filmography data are representative and illustrative for readers seeking a compact index.
| Year | Title | Role | Notes | Source |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2004 | Kinsey | Kinsey, aged 19 | Early screen credit; biographical drama | Public records |
| 2006 | Flags of Our Fathers | Harlon Block | World War II ensemble piece | Studio release |
| 2012 | Abraham Lincoln: Vampire Hunter | Abraham Lincoln | Genre-blending blockbuster | Studio release |
| 2015 | In the Heart of the Sea | George Pollard, Jr. | Historical maritime epic | Studio release |
| 2016 | The Choice | Travis Shaw | Romantic drama | Independent/major release |
| 2017 | Shimmer Lake | Zeke Sikes | Nonlinear thriller | Streaming/limited release |
| 2021 | The Ice Road | Tom Varnay | Action thriller | Wide release |
| 2022 | The King's Daughter | Yves De La Croix | Historical fantasy | Global release |
| 2024 | September 5 | Peter Jennings | Contemporary drama | Indie/limited release |
